I've used their T5's for 6 months and it was great. It just stopped working one day and I didn't bother looking into it, but that $65 temp lighting gave me 6 months to save up for a better light. The one I got didn't put out quite enough light, but when I raised my Zoa's higher, they loved it.

Their MH's get hot and tend to melt, but it's a MH ballast, they do in fact get hot no matter what brand it is. They just place the ballast inside a cheaper cover and it'll melt, that's common sense if ya ask me. You're getting what you really pay for IMO because you can call and have a custom one built the way you want it. It'll obviously cost more though.
